There was a few thing in Peppermint that maybe isn't my favoured way of doing this sort of thing, chiefly the format for the timeline. Some of these issues slowly faded over the course of Peppermint's run-time, though they did still stick in my mind. But the most important thing you ask for from a Revenge-flick like this is some satisfying splatter from cathartic headshots, and Peppermint does deliver on that front. Peppermint is not a big win in my eyes (which is a shame 'cause I was very engaged based on the trailer) but I am glad that it made some money, 'cause if we can get a Death Wish remake, hopefully we can get some more Death Wish clones like this too.

Final rating:★★½ - Had a lot that appealed to me, didn’t quite work as a whole.
